Republic Europe-Kraken IPO Claim Lacks Verification

Recent reports claim that Republic Europe has offered retail investors indirect stakes in Kraken ahead of its IPO. However, no official confirmations have emerged from any primary sources to validate these claims. The story involves Republic Europe, a CySEC-regulated platform, and Kraken, a major U.S. crypto exchange. No statements from either party have been released, raising questions about the offering’s veracity.
